Output d768e62f60e5c4c589b9d1a56f12b115cf3ebc4644d34153ecef96e85d073ad6:2

value
172816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2b9238b42efb42f889ac20a201191646fcb487 OP_EQUAL
address
3HUf27Gf1WESbzKrkEZ1Uq5CTrVSzybjhf
transaction
d768e62f60e5c4c589b9d1a56f12b115cf3ebc4644d34153ecef96e85d073ad6
spent
true